Eugene Brooks has quickly gained importance in college football, and now he will give his talent to the Oklahoma Sooners. Four-star and ranked 185th in the nation for 2024, Brooks officially enrolled at OU in January of this year. He has several achievements as a high school and collegiate athlete and is disciplined in the field and academics.

Eugene Brooks created a storm in high school football and track before he joined the Sooners. Brooks comes from Las Vegas, Nevada. He is schooled at the Sierra Canyon High School in California, where his performances are acknowledged. He was awarded the status of the second-team all-state for California in 2022 and the Most Valuable Lineman at the All-Mission League. Aside from football, Brooks was also a track star, particularly in the shot put, and is the winner of the 2023 CIF Southern Section Division IV shot put crown and had a personal best of 56-0 in the shot put competition and 127-1 in the discus. Eugene Brooks’ journey to Oklahoma

Brooks’s skills attracted the interest of college programs across America. He drew the attention of schools such as Georgia, Oregon, Texas, Texas A&M, USC, and others, which proves that this young man is one of the most promising talents of his class. Finally, Brooks settled for Oklahoma for its refined football culture and academic program, from which he already has a degree.

The reasons that influenced him were the friendly environment and the chance to create football history in Oklahoma. “They were recruiting me the hardest,” Brooks said. “They were showing a lot of love. I was talking to coach Bedenbaugh every day, and it was that time where I knew this was home.”
